arduino距离传感器【arduino距离传感器控制led灯并显示:Arduino距离传感器:精准测距,智能控制】
Arduino距离传感器:精准测距,智能控制
什么是Arduino距离传感器
Arduino距离传感器是一种可以测量物体与传感器之间距离的装置。它通过发送一个脉冲信号,然后计算信号返回的时间来确定距离。Arduino距离传感器通常使用超声波或红外线来测量距离。它可以用于许多应用程序,例如机器人导航,自动门,智能家居,安全系统等。
超声波Arduino距离传感器的工作原理
超声波Arduino距离传感器是通过发送超声波信号来测量距离的。传感器发送一个超声波脉冲,然后等待脉冲回弹。传感器测量从发送到接收回弹的时间,并使用这个时间来计算物体与传感器之间的距离。超声波Arduino距离传感器通常可以测量的距离范围为2厘米到4米。
红外线Arduino距离传感器的工作原理
红外线Arduino距离传感器是通过发送红外线信号来测量距离的。传感器发送一个红外线脉冲,然后等待脉冲回弹。传感器测量从发送到接收回弹的时间,并使用这个时间来计算物体与传感器之间的距离。红外线Arduino距离传感器通常可以测量的距离范围为2厘米到30厘米。
如何使用Arduino距离传感器
使用Arduino距离传感器非常简单。将传感器连接到Arduino板上。然后,下载并安装适当的库文件。编写代码来读取传感器的值并执行所需的操作。例如,您可以使用距离传感器控制LED灯的亮度或颜色。
Arduino距离传感器的应用
Arduino距离传感器可以用于许多应用程序。例如,它可以用于机器人导航,自动门,智能家居,安全系统等。在机器人导航中,距离传感器可以帮助机器人避免障碍物。在自动门中,距离传感器可以检测人员或车辆的到来。在智能家居中,距离传感器可以用于自动开关灯。在安全系统中,距离传感器可以用于检测入侵者。
距离传感器与其他传感器的结合使用
Arduino距离传感器可以与其他传感器结合使用,以实现更复杂的功能。例如,您可以使用温度传感器和距离传感器来实现智能温控系统。在这个系统中,当人们离开房间时,距离传感器将检测到他们的离开,并关闭空调或加热器,从而节省能源。
距离传感器的优缺点
距离传感器的优点是它可以测量物体与传感器之间的距离,从而实现许多应用程序。它可以使用超声波或红外线来测量距离,具有较高的精度。距离传感器的缺点是它只能测量物体与传感器之间的距离,不能提供物体的其他信息。距离传感器的测量范围有限,通常只能测量几厘米到几米的距离。
Arduino距离传感器是一种非常有用的装置,可以测量物体与传感器之间的距离。它可以使用超声波或红外线来测量距离,并且可以与其他传感器结合使用,以实现更复杂的功能。虽然距离传感器具有许多优点,但它也有一些缺点,例如测量范围有限。Arduino距离传感器是一种非常有用的工具,可以用于许多应用程序。